Tips for Becoming an Effective Real Estate Agent
Top Tips for Becoming a Highly Effective Real Estate AgentMastering the Real Estate Game: How to Become a Top-Performing Agent
The real estate industry is fiercely competitive. With thousands of agents nationwide vying for clients, standing out requires strategy, skills, and dedication. Homebuyers and sellers seek top-tier agents who offer excellent service, expert negotiation, and a seamless transaction experience.
To become a highly effective real estate agent, follow these essential tips:
1. Hone Your Negotiation Skills
Strong negotiation skills are the backbone of any successful real estate career. Whether you’re securing the best deal for a client or negotiating your commission, effective communication and persuasion are key.
- Showcase your expertise to potential clients from the first interaction.
- Negotiate confidently with sellers and buyers, whether in person, via phone, or email.
- Aim to close deals efficiently while ensuring client satisfaction.
Mastering negotiation not only helps in closing deals but also in building trust and long-term client relationships.
2. Leverage Client Referrals
Word-of-mouth marketing is one of the most powerful tools in real estate. Happy clients can become your biggest advocates.
- Always ask satisfied clients for referrals.
- Follow up with past clients and remind them of your services.
- Build a strong reputation that encourages clients to recommend you.
Rather than spending thousands on advertising, a well-maintained referral network can bring in high-quality leads at a fraction of the cost.
3. Establish a Strong Online Presence
In today’s digital age, an effective online strategy is non-negotiable for real estate success.
- Create a professional website showcasing your listings and expertise.
- Utilize social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and LinkedIn to engage with potential clients.
- Invest in SEO optimization to ensure your website ranks high in search engine results.
- Use high-quality images and videos to attract buyers to your listings.
Your website and social media act as 24/7 marketing tools, ensuring potential clients can find and connect with you anytime.
4. Stay Ahead with Continuous Learning
The real estate market is always evolving, and staying informed gives you a competitive edge.
- Keep up with market trends and real estate regulations.
- Attend industry seminars, webinars, and training programs.
- Network with other professionals to learn new strategies and best practices.
